Professional InternshipA Professional Internship is a job at a company which will allow you to put to use the skills which you learned in college or university. Depending on your major there are dozens of different types of internships available for you.Some of the most popular types of internship placement include: International Trade, Marketing, Events Planning, Finance and Business Administration. People who take these internships get the opportunity to experience the North American workplace while learning more about their field with real, practical work. Interns may be paid or unpaid depending on their skill set and level of experience. Typically internship jobs are blended positions with project work in your field of expertise, together with general administrative work and / or job shadowing (following another experienced worker and observing how they do their job). The Canadian workplace is very relaxed so you will find that you quickly mix in with your Canadian co-workers.
